Chairman
Deputy Chairman W Westerman Ltd; Chairman of the Consumer Code for Home Builders Advisory Forum and Code Board Member; Vic President of the Union of European Promoteurs and Constructors (UEPC); Non Executive Director of the Home Builders Federation; Non Executive Director of the Zero Carbon Hub; Ambassador for the Habitat for Humanity and HBF Hope Builders Charity.Mr Freshney was formally the Chief Executive of Crest Homes and a Director of the Berkeley Group; Chairman of Beechcroft Developments, Chairman of NHBC Building Control Services Ltd, Non – Executive Director of CALA Group Ltd, Member of the NHBC Council and Consumer and Standards Committees.
Chief Executive
Former Director of Technical Services at The Home Builders Federation and Chief Building Surveyor for the London Borough of Richmond Upon Thames. He was previously employed in local authority building control in and around London and spent ten years as a visiting lecturer at the School of Construction, Housing and Surveying at the University of Westminster. Mr Baker was awarded an OBE for services to the construction industry in 2013.
Managing Director
Former Deputy Chief Executive and Industry Affairs Director at the Construction Products Association, where he had a remit for technical policy and regulatory issues. He is a Non-Executive Director of the Zero Carbon Hub, a member of BRAC and an NHBC Council Member.
Non-Executive Director and Chairman, Standards Committee
Currently President of The Consortium of European Building Control and a director of CICAIR Ltd - Construction Industry Council Approved Inspector Register Ltd; He was formally Business Development Manager with the RICS Building Control Professional Group and a Governing Board Member of the British Board of Agrément. He was Chief Building Control Officer at Ipswich Borough Council and Non Executive Director of MLM Building Control. Mr. Smith was a member of BRAC for ten years and he chaired the Part E Sound BRAC Working Party that considered the current changes to sound requirements in the Building Regulations. Mr Smith was awarded an MBE in 2014 for services to Building Control and voluntary service in Suffolk.
Non-Executive Director and Chairman, Finance & Audit Committee
A Fellow of the Institute of Chartered Accountants, he is currently a business adviser to a number of house-builder companies. Mr Nevett was formerly Chairman of privately-owned development companies as well as a Director of Berkeley Homes plc and Regional Managing Director of Crest Homes.
